Profile Parameters
| Parameter | Definition | Approx. Relation to Ra |
|---|---|---|
| Ra | Arithmetical mean of |Z(x)| over evaluation length | 1.0 × Ra |
| Rq | Root mean square of Z(x) | 1.11 × Ra (Gaussian) |
| Rz | Max height: average of 5 highest peaks + 5 deepest valleys | 4–7 × Ra (process dependent) |
| Rt | Total height: max peak to min valley over full length | 5–10 × Ra |
Default Filter Cutoff (λc)
| Ra Range (μm) | λc (mm) | Evaluation Length (mm) |
|---|---|---|
| 0.006 – 0.02 | 0.08 | 0.4 |
| 0.02 – 0.1 | 0.25 | 1.25 |
| 0.1 – 2.0 | 0.8 | 4.0 |
| 2.0 – 10 | 2.5 | 12.5 |
| 10 – 80 | 8.0 | 40.0 |
Note: The Ra-to-Rz conversion is approximate and depends heavily on the machining process. Always measure directly when possible.
